Definitions
- noun. The act of mocking, deriding, and exposing to contempt, by mimicry, by insincere imitation, or by a false show of earnestness; a counterfeit appearance.
- noun. Insulting or contemptuous action or speech; contemptuous merriment; derision; ridicule.
- noun. Subject of laughter, derision, or sport.
- noun. humorous or satirical mimicry
- noun. showing your contempt by derision
- noun. a composition that imitates or misrepresents somebody's style, usually in a humorous way
Synonyms
parody, takeoff, jeer, jeering, scoff, scoffing, burlesque, charade, lampoon, pasquinade, sendup, spoof, travesty
